How a Transformation Team Helped a Social Media Expert Put Some Polish on Her Website

by Communitech   |   July 15, 2021   |   Share this:  

Social media can be a tricky landscape to navigate for many small businesses but Sacha Pinto wants to make that process a lot easier. With 20+ years in corporate sales and marketing Sacha is a branding and social media strategist and educator. Her services include one-on-one intensive strategy sessions, and Social Media For Business, an online learning community with tutorials and templates for small businesses and entrepreneurs.

With the challenges of the pandemic Sacha found herself busy helping other small businesses navigate the digital space of social media. She saw the Digital Main Street Future Proof initiative as an opportunity to put some time and focus back into her own business needs.

The Transformation Team met with Sacha to learn how they could help her polish her online presence and add the small details that are forgotten when your attention is on helping others.

Through the consultation they determined that updating her website for better user experience and creating new traffic was a priority as well as helping create new content for social media advertising.

The Transformation Team started by removing unnecessary plug-ins to increase website responsiveness allowing for faster loading speeds for users. They updated existing icons and added service price ranges to help with the buyer's journey.

The navigation bar was also redesigned to increase ease of use. 

The website was optimized for SEO by doing keyword research and implementing these words into the copy. The titles and meta descriptions of the web pages were updated, and alt-text was added to the images for further optimization and accessibility.

 

The team also created new graphics and copy for ad campaigns to be run on Sacha’s instagram, including a motion graphic of Sacha’s logo. These new content pieces also serve as a framework for future ads.Through meetings together they were able to assist Sacha in optimizing her Facebook Business Manager and helped prepare for possible new ad challenges like the Apple iOS 14 update.

In the end, Sacha was thankful for the opportunity to have a new set of eyes focused on her own business. The changes made to her website and new ad campaign ideas will allow Sacha to reach new clients who she will then help on their own digital journey.

About Digital Main Street

Digital Main Street was created by the Toronto Association of Business Improvement Areas (TABIA) with direct support from the City of Toronto. DMS is also supported by a group of strategic business partners, including Google, Mastercard, Shopify, Meta, Intuit QuickBooks, Square, Lightspeed, Ebay and Canada Post.

A $42.5-million investment from FedDev Ontario brought together the Toronto Association of Business Improvement Areas, Communitech, Invest Ottawa and the Ontario Business Improvement Area Association to expand the Digital Main Street Platform in order to support more businesses going digital as a response to the impacts of COVID-19 in Southern Ontario.
